How Common Is The Last Name Slighton? popularity and diffusion
This last name is the 2,689,253rd most widespread family name in the world, borne by approximately 1 in 140,145,114 people. This surname occurs predominantly in The Americas, where 98 percent of Slighton are found; 98 percent are found in North America and 98 percent are found in Anglo-North America.
It is most frequently held in The United States, where it is borne by 51 people, or 1 in 7,107,038. In The United States it is most numerous in: Illinois, where 33 percent live, California, where 29 percent live and Texas, where 16 percent live. Not including The United States it occurs in one country. It is also found in Hong Kong, where 2 percent live.
Slighton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The incidence of Slighton has changed through the years. In The United States the number of people bearing the Slighton surname rose 268 percent between 1880 and 2014.
